What they do

A Repair or Service Technician services and repairs a wide variety of equipment. Workers may specialize in equipment such as electrical systems, heating systems or industrial machinery, just to name a few, across various industries. May work in a dedicated repair shop or at a customer location. Individual responsibilities depend on the type of equipment and industry the worker specializes in.

Evenings & Weekends required; on-call for critical issues Job Overview Malibu Jack's Indoor Family Entertainment Center is seeking a Senior Attractions & Arcade Technician to lead hands-on troubleshooting, repair, and preventative maintenance of arcade games, rides, and attraction systems. This role is designed for a technician with strong electrical and mechanical skills who can accurately diagnose issues, prioritize repairs, and ensure equipment is fixed correctly the first time, while helping guide and support other technicians. Key Responsibilities Diagnose and repair electrical systems including AC/DC circuits, motors, sensors, relays, power supplies, and control components Perform mechanical repairs on attractions, arcade games, and go-kart systems Identify root causes of equipment failures and implement long-term solutions Prioritize repair work based on safety, downtime, and guest impact Guide and support other technicians and verify quality of completed repairs Maintain preventative maintenance schedules and accurate repair documentation Ensure attractions operate safely and meet manufacturer and company standards Respond to urgent equipment issues and on-call emergencies as needed Required Qualifications Strong electrical troubleshooting experience Solid mechanical repair background Proven ability to diagnose problems rather than replace parts blindly Experience with industrial equipment, amusement rides, arcade systems, or similar machinery Ability to read wiring diagrams and service manuals Comfortable working independently and making technical decisions Preferred Experience Industrial or manufacturing maintenance background Automation, controls, or HVAC experience Previous senior or lead technician experience Experience working in high-uptime environments Physical Requirements Ability to stand, bend, climb ladders, and lift equipment Comfortable working in an active guest-facing environment Why Work at Malibu Jack's Competitive pay compared to local manufacturing roles Hands-on technical work with a wide variety of equipment Leadership responsibility without being stuck behind a desk Year-round indoor work environment
